"I turned 50 in Southern Africa!"
In trying to explain the experience to people the closest I can get to accurate is "something amazing happens and then something else amazing happens, etc." I can't compare the rush of seeing lion doing their thing against seeing the rush of Victoria Falls. I can't compare how it feels to be in the vast desolate Makgadikgadi Pans to seeing the vastness of the southern sky's blanket of universe. Being comedically entertained by the meerkat, mud wallowing warthogs, running ostrich, and hippo grunting are experiences like no other. It's completely absurd that neither my daughter nor I were afraid of the 7 white rhino we walked to and stood amongst. It was pretty clear to me when the 1st bush flight landed scaring away zebra and an ostrich from the airstrip that Africa suits me. I guess that's why I didn't blow the air horn when the elephant tried to join my shower.
To close this out - I've lived and worked on 3 continents and know a 4th extensively but there is nothing like Africa.

"My Mar 2019 trip"
Although there were only two other guests in the camps on two out of our 10 nights, we still received dedicated and outstanding service at all three camps; making us feel quite special. Experiencing two National Parks and three camps was just the right mix of variety for us. Staying 3 or 4 nights in a camp seemed optimal.
Having been on other safaris later in the year it is clear more wildlife sights are likely in the dry season, but the greeness and the dust-free air of April made the challenge of finding the animals a worthwhile counterbalance." Read full review: 21 nights in Africa; 10 on a Zambia safari
